What is the complaint wrongful termination?

The complaint wrongful termination is a legal document filed by an employee who believes they have been dismissed from their job in violation of employment laws or contractual agreements. This form outlines the reasons for the termination and the legal basis for the claim, which may include discrimination, retaliation, or breach of contract. Understanding the specifics of wrongful termination is crucial for employees seeking justice and compensation for their unjust dismissal.

Steps to complete the complaint wrongful termination

Completing a complaint wrongful termination involves several important steps:

  1. Gather Documentation: Collect all relevant documents, including employment contracts, performance reviews, and any correspondence related to the termination.
  2. Identify Legal Grounds: Determine the specific laws or regulations that support your claim, such as discrimination laws or wrongful discharge statutes.
  3. Draft the Complaint: Clearly outline your allegations, including details of the termination, the reasons you believe it was wrongful, and any supporting evidence.
  4. File the Complaint: Submit the completed complaint to the appropriate agency or court, ensuring compliance with local filing requirements.
  5. Serve the Complaint: Notify your employer of the complaint by serving them with a copy, following legal procedures for service of process.

Key elements of the complaint wrongful termination

When drafting a complaint wrongful termination, certain key elements must be included to ensure clarity and legal validity:

  • Employee Information: Include your full name, address, and contact information.
  • Employer Information: Provide the name and address of the employer or organization involved.
  • Details of Employment: Outline your job title, duration of employment, and relevant employment history.
  • Termination Details: Specify the date of termination and the circumstances surrounding it.
  • Legal Basis: Clearly state the legal reasons for the wrongful termination claim, referencing specific laws or regulations.
  • Relief Sought: Describe the compensation or remedies you are seeking as a result of the wrongful termination.

Legal use of the complaint wrongful termination

The legal use of a complaint wrongful termination is essential for protecting employee rights. This document serves as a formal notice to the employer and initiates the legal process for resolving disputes related to wrongful dismissal. It is important to ensure that the complaint is filed within the appropriate time frame, as each state has specific statutes of limitations for wrongful termination claims. Consulting with a legal professional can provide guidance on the necessary steps and legal implications involved in the process.

Filing deadlines for the complaint wrongful termination

Filing deadlines for a complaint wrongful termination vary by state and the specific legal grounds for the claim. Generally, it is advisable to file the complaint as soon as possible after the termination occurs. Many states require that claims be filed within six months to one year from the date of termination, depending on the nature of the claim. Missing these deadlines can result in losing the right to pursue legal action, making timely filing crucial for a successful case.

Examples of using the complaint wrongful termination

Examples of situations that may warrant a complaint wrongful termination include:

  • Discrimination: An employee is terminated based on race, gender, age, or disability, violating anti-discrimination laws.
  • Retaliation: An employee is dismissed after reporting illegal activities or unsafe working conditions, protected under whistleblower laws.
  • Breach of Contract: An employee is fired in violation of an employment contract that stipulates specific termination procedures.
